Howard Dewayne Hanley, 85, of Terre Haute passed away on Monday May 11, 2015 in his residence. He was born to Alpha and Pearl (Broshear) Hanley in Sullivan County on July 1, 1929. He is survived by his wife of 65 years, Nancy (Jones) Hanley; children, Stephen Hanley and wife Marlis of Boynton Beach, FL, Linda Donahue of Terre Haute, and Cathy Gage and husband Glenn of Cedar Grove, NC; grandchildren, Jessica Fiesel, Amy Lechtenberg, Jeremy Gage, Caitlin Hanley, Meghan Hanley, and Jillian Hanley, 10 great grandchildren, and brother Bob Hanley. He was preceded in death by his parents and a sister, Mary Peters. Howard was in the grocery business his whole life, starting with Standard Grocery and then owning his own stores in Linton, IN for 20 years. He loved working in his woodshop after retirement and many of his neighbors have enjoyed the fruits of his labors. He was a member of Mt. Pleasant United Methodist Church, a child of God and beloved by his family. A Celebration of Life Service will be held at Mt Pleasant United Methodist Church fellowship hall on Davis Drive at 2:00 PM on Friday, May 15, 2015, with Pastor Rick Swan officiating. Visitation will be held at the church on Friday from 1:00 -2:00 PM. In honoring Howard's wishes, cremation has been chosen. In lieu of flowers, a donation to the Gideon Society or Mt. Pleasant United Methodist Church Building Fund will be appreciated. Arrangements are under the direction of DeBaun Funeral Homes and Crematory.
